Suppose that we observe most janitors with red hair earn $8 per hour and most janitors with brown hair earn $6 per hour. The National Organization for Equality (NOE) also notices and holds a press conference decrying the lack of wage equality in the janitorial profession. Suppose that you take a closer look at the data and discover that most of the red hair workers are in hot, noisy factories, while most of the brown hair workers are in quiet, air-conditioned office buildings. a) Making use of a diagram that properly illustrates the compensating differential model of job attributes, explain to NOE how the concept of compensating differentials may completely explain the wage differential. Be sure to clearly label your diagram. b) Suppose that despite your insightful analysis, NOE successfully lobbies for a law requiring brown-hair janitors to earn $8 per hour as well. Use the model to further illustrate what effect this mandate will have on the utility of brown hair janitors. You should assume that rather than making less than zero profits a firm will shut down, but that there are plenty of jobs available at operating firms. Also assume that there are no market imperfections. c) Now suppose that there are hidden dangers to working in air-conditioned office buildings. For example, workers may suffer from "sick building syndrome" where the lack of outside ventilation causes health problems. Using a diagram, illustrate what effect the NOE mandate may have on the utility of brown-hair janitors if when making their current job choices they are unaware of their risk of developing "sick building syndrome."
